== PRELIMINARY EARTHQUAKE REPORT ==
Seismological Laboratory, University of Nevada, Reno
Version #909366: This report supersedes any earlier reports of this event. This is a computer-generated message. This event has not yet been reviewed by a seismologist.
A micro earthquake occurred at 10:17:22 AM (PST) on Friday, January 9, 2026.
The magnitude 1.6 event occurred 71 km (44 miles) E (98 degrees) of Tonopah, NV.
The hypocentral depth is 2 km ( 1 mile).
| Magnitude | 1.6 - local magnitude (Ml) |
| Time | Friday, January 9, 2026 at 10:17:22 AM (PST) Friday, January 9, 2026 at 18:17:22 (UTC) |
| Distance from |
Tonopah, NV - 71 km (44 miles) E (98 degrees) Beatty, NV - 122 km (76 miles) NNE (14 degrees) Alamo, NV - 130 km (81 miles) WNW (302 degrees) Stovepipe Wells, CA - 165 km (103 miles) NNE (23 degrees) Caliente, NV - 173 km (107 miles) WNW (284 degrees) |
| Coordinates | 37 deg. 58.4 min. N (37.974N), 116 deg. 25.6 min. W (116.427W) |
| Depth | 1.58 km (1.00 miles) |
| Quality | Poor |
| Location Quality Parameters | Nst=8, Nph=8, Dmin=89.6 km, Rmss=0.3164 sec, Erho=0 km, Erzz=41.6709 km, Gp=332 degrees |
| Event ID# | nn00909366 |
